Adele - 30 Tracklist
1. Strangers By Nature
2. Easy On Me
3. My Little Love
4. Cry Your Heart Out
5. Oh My God
6. Can I Get It
7. I Drink Wine
8. All Night Parking (with Erroll Garner) Interlude
9. Woman Like Me
10. Hold On
11. To Be Loved
12. Love Is a Game

Adele on an interview w vogue said that the conversations w her son in "my little love" were ones her therapist recommended her to record as one of her "exercises". she eventually decided to add them on the album :)
I Drink Wine was originally a 15 minute song but her label said to cut it because radios can't play 15 minute songs.

Lemonade had personal elements but was also a social critic and denunciation of the African American predicament. Adele's 30 is mainly about her divorce and family. Moreover, while Adele did diversify her sound a little bit, almost all the songs on lemonade have a different genre. The only thing lemonade and 30 have in common (in my view) is that they are deeply personal, both address the topic of separation (ironically Beyonce is the one got cheated on, yet she's the one that forgave the man and returned to the guy who hurt her while adele moved on) and they are the highest rated album of the respective artists.

Sonically, I think there's a lot of Etta James, The Supremes, Motown, Dusty Springfield, Amy Winehouse, Aretha, and Dionne Warwick. Just generally old school soul and R&B.
Also james blake with the opening song imo !!! 👌
@@D4rk4ura opening track is very Judy Garland - Adele mentioned when she was writing the album she'd recently watched the Judy biopic with Renee Zellweger and that inspired a lot of the record's sound. Which is where you get lots of that vintage, cinematic quality.
